Finding a Private Psychiatrist: A Comprehensive Guide

Browsing the complex landscape of mental health can be complicated, particularly when looking for specialized assistance. The choice to find a private psychiatrist is often driven by the requirement for customized care, confidentiality, and a tailored treatment plan that meets unique mental health requirements. This short article provides an in-depth take a look at how to find the ideal private psychiatrist, understanding the process, and what to think about along the way.

Comprehending the Role of a Psychiatrist

Before delving into the search for a private psychiatrist, it is important to comprehend the role they play in mental health care. A psychiatrist is a medical physician (MD or DO) who focuses on the diagnosis, treatment, and avoidance of mental diseases. Unlike therapists or psychologists, psychiatrists can recommend medication and might incorporate medical treatment with restorative techniques.

Typical Reasons to Seek a Psychiatrist Include:

  • Diagnosing Mental Health Disorders: Conditions such as depression, anxiety, bipolar affective disorder, schizophrenia, and more.
  • Medication Management: Evaluating, recommending, and keeping an eye on psychiatric medications.
  • Restorative Collaboration: Working along with psychologists or therapists to supply a detailed treatment method.

Actions to Find a Private Psychiatrist

Finding the best private psychiatrist can be a transformative journey towards enhanced mental health. Here's a step-by-step guide to streamline the process:

Step 1: Identify Your Needs

Before beginning the search, it's vital to comprehend your particular mental health requirements. Consider the following concerns:

  • What signs am I experiencing?
  • Have I been diagnosed with a mental health condition?
  • Am I trying to find medication management, therapy, or both?
  • What are my preferences concerning gender, age, and treatment design?

Step 2: Seek Recommendations

Word-of-mouth referrals can be indispensable when searching for a psychiatrist. Consider these alternatives:

  1. Ask Your Primary Care Physician: They can provide a list of recommended psychiatrists based on your health history.
  2. Reach Out to Friends or Family: Personal experiences shared by relied on individuals can result in favorable outcomes.
  3. Speak With Mental Health Organizations: Websites of companies like the American Psychiatric Association provide directories of licensed experts.

Action 3: Research Credentials and Specializations

When you have a list of possible psychiatrists, research study their credentials. Try to find:

  • Board Certification: Ensures they are qualified within their specialized.
  • Experience: Years in practice and specific areas of know-how can affect your treatment.
  • Expertise: Some psychiatrists focus on particular conditions, such as ADHD or compound abuse.

Step 4: Verify Insurance and Costs

In today's healthcare landscape, cost is a vital factor to consider. Confirm whether the psychiatrist accepts your health insurance or if they provide a sliding scale for self-pay clients. Guarantee you comprehend:

  • Consultation Fees: Initial sessions might cost more.
  • Insurance coverage Coverage: Understand your strategy's copay and deductible.
  • Cancellation Policies: Be conscious of fees connected with missed consultations.

Step 5: Schedule an Initial Consultation

The preliminary consultation serves multiple functions. It allows the psychiatrist to evaluate your condition while providing you an opportunity to assess whether they are the best suitable for you. Think about assessing:

  • Communication design: Are they empathetic and clear?
  • Treatment philosophy: Do they line up with your choices?
  • Office environment: Is it inviting, and does it follow your convenience?

Action 6: Evaluate and Commit to Treatment

After the preliminary consultation, reflect on your experience:

  • Did you feel heard and verified?
  • Were your concerns addressed sufficiently?
  • Do you feel comfortable talking about sensitive subjects?

If the answers are beneficial, you might continue to establish a treatment plan together.

Frequently asked questions about Finding a Private Psychiatrist

Q1: How do I know if I need a psychiatrist?A: If you are experiencing consistent signs such as extreme stress and anxiety, depression, mood swings, or self-destructive thoughts, it is recommended to consult a psychiatrist for professional evaluation and support. Q2: What can I expect throughout my

first visit?A: During the very first see, the psychiatrist
will normally conduct a detailed assessment of your mental health history, go over existing issues, and overview potential treatment strategies. It is also a chance for you to ask concerns. Q3: How often will I need to see a psychiatrist?A: The frequency

of sees differs depending upon your treatment plan. Initial follow-ups may happen every couple of weeks, while maintenance visits might be scheduled month-to-month or quarterly. Q4: Can psychiatrists prescribe medication?A: Yes, psychiatrists are certified medical professionals qualified to prescribe medications as part of your treatment plan. Finding the right
